Keeping pace with fashion
25 January 2013

European Conveyor Systems
has played a part in a £2.5m
project to expand warehousing
facilities for fashion retailer
Boden in Leicester.
Extra capacity has been achieved by linking two buildings with a two-way conveyor in a 90m long covered bridge and installing racking and conveyors to reduce walking time for staff.
The system installed by ECS carries cardboard cartons and plastic tote boxes of up to 20kg from the goods-in reception area to specified storage locations and onward to picking areas in both buildings, as determined by barcodes that are read by automatic scanners at transfer routing points. The conveyor system includes zero-pressure accumulation sections at transfers and barcode reader points that allow boxes to queue without touching.
